云南省保山市第一中学高中信息技术 什么是TCP教学设计_第1页
云南省保山市第一中学高中信息技术 什么是TCP教学设计_第2页
云南省保山市第一中学高中信息技术 什么是TCP教学设计_第3页
云南省保山市第一中学高中信息技术 什么是TCP教学设计_第4页
云南省保山市第一中学高中信息技术 什么是TCP教学设计_第5页
已阅读5页,还剩4页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

云南省保山市第一中学高中信息技术什么是TCP教学设计授课内容授课时数授课班级授课人数授课地点授课时间教材分析亲爱的小伙伴们,今天咱们来聊聊信息技术这门课中的TCP协议。TCP,这个名字听起来是不是有点儿高大上?其实啊,它就是互联网上的一种通信协议,就像是网络世界里的邮递员,负责把信息准确无误地送到目的地。咱们课本上提到的TCP,就是讲这个协议的基本原理和应用。咱们今天要做的就是,通过一些实例和互动,让大家对这个TCP有个直观的认识,就像给这个邮递员的工作流程做个小调查,明白吗?😉核心素养目标教学难点与重点1.教学重点:

-**核心内容**:理解TCP协议的工作原理,包括三次握手和四次挥手的过程,以及如何保证数据传输的可靠性和顺序性。

-**举例解释**:比如,讲解TCP如何通过序列号和确认应答来确保数据包的顺序,如何通过重传机制来处理丢失的数据包。

2.教学难点:

-**难点内容**:理解TCP协议中三次握手和四次挥手的复杂性和必要性。

-**举例解释**:例如,解释为什么需要三次握手来建立连接,以及为什么需要四次挥手来终止连接,这对于理解TCP的稳定性和效率至关重要。

-**学生难点**:可能难以把握TCP如何处理网络中的延迟和丢包问题,以及这些机制如何影响数据传输的效率。

-**突破方法**:通过实际操作演示和模拟实验,让学生在实际操作中感受TCP协议的运作,从而加深理解。教学方法与策略1.采用讲授法结合案例分析,通过讲解TCP协议的基本概念和原理,让学生建立初步的理论框架。

2.设计角色扮演活动,让学生分组模拟TCP客户端和服务端,体验三次握手和四次挥手的实际过程,增强对协议运作的直观理解。

3.利用网络模拟软件,让学生进行实验操作,观察TCP在不同网络条件下的表现,加深对可靠传输机制的认识。

4.结合多媒体教学,使用动画和图表展示TCP协议的复杂流程,帮助学生可视化理解抽象概念。

5.设置小组讨论环节,鼓励学生分享实验心得和理论理解,通过交流碰撞出新的思维火花。教学实施过程1.课前自主探索

-教师活动:发布预习任务,设计预习问题,监控预习进度。

-具体分析:通过在线平台发布TCP协议的相关PPT和视频资料,让学生提前了解TCP的基本概念。设计问题如:“TCP如何确保数据传输的完整性?”和“三次握手的必要性是什么?”

-举例:学生在预习时,通过观看视频理解TCP的建立连接过程,并通过问题引导思考,形成初步的理解。

2.课中强化技能

-教师活动:导入新课,讲解知识点,组织课堂活动,解答疑问。

-具体分析:以网络故障为案例引入TCP协议的重要性,讲解TCP三次握手和四次挥手的详细过程。

-举例:通过模拟网络环境,让学生分组扮演TCP客户端和服务端,体验数据包的发送和接收过程,理解TCP如何保证数据的可靠传输。

-学生活动:听讲并思考,参与课堂活动,提问与讨论。

-具体分析:学生在课堂上积极互动,通过角色扮演活动加深对TCP协议的理解。

-举例:学生在讨论中提出“为什么TCP不使用循环确认应答”,教师引导学生思考并解释TCP的流量控制和拥塞控制机制。

3.课后拓展应用

-教师活动:布置作业,提供拓展资源,反馈作业情况。

-具体分析:布置实际网络环境中TCP协议应用的作业,如分析一个网络故障案例,并让学生提出解决方案。

-举例:学生通过分析案例,应用所学知识解决实际问题,教师通过批改作业给予反馈,帮助学生巩固知识。

-学生活动:完成作业,拓展学习,反思总结。

-具体分析:学生通过拓展学习,如阅读相关书籍或观看更深入的教程视频,加深对TCP协议的理解。

-举例:学生通过阅读扩展材料,了解到TCP在实时通信中的应用,并反思自己在理解TCP协议过程中的不足。拓展与延伸六、拓展与延伸

1.拓展阅读材料

-**《计算机网络:自顶向下方法》**:这本书提供了计算机网络领域的全面概述,其中详细介绍了TCP/IP协议栈的各个层次,包括TCP协议的原理和应用。阅读这本书可以帮助学生更深入地理解TCP协议在更大网络环境中的作用。

-**《TCP/IP详解卷1:协议》**:此书详细解析了TCP/IP协议的细节,包括TCP协议的设计理念和实现机制。适合对TCP协议有较高兴趣的学生深入阅读。

-**《TCP/IP详解卷2:实现与API》**:这本书不仅讲解了TCP/IP协议的理论,还涉及了具体的实现细节和API调用,适合那些想要了解TCP协议如何在实际网络中应用的学生。

2.课后自主学习和探究

-**TCP性能优化**:研究TCP的性能优化技术,如TCP窗口大小调整、选择性重传(SACK)、快速重传(FRR)等,分析这些技术如何提高TCP的传输效率。

-**TCP与UDP的比较**:对比TCP和UDP两种协议的优缺点,分析在不同应用场景下选择TCP或UDP的依据。

-**TCP在实时通信中的应用**:研究TCP在实时视频、音频通信中的应用,了解如何通过TCP协议保证实时通信的稳定性。

-**TCP在网络编程中的应用**:探讨TCP协议在网络编程中的应用,如编写简单的TCP服务器和客户端程序,通过实践加深对TCP协议的理解。

-**网络延迟与TCP**:研究网络延迟对TCP性能的影响,分析如何通过TCP协议的设计来适应和减轻网络延迟。

3.实践项目

-**构建简单的TCP服务器和客户端**:学生可以尝试使用Python或Java等编程语言,编写一个简单的TCP服务器和客户端,实现数据的传输和接收。

-**网络故障模拟**:使用网络模拟软件,如GNS3,模拟网络故障场景,观察TCP协议如何应对丢包、延迟等问题。

-**TCP性能测试**:利用网络测试工具,如Wireshark,对TCP连接进行性能测试,分析TCP的性能指标,如吞吐量、延迟等。

4.研究论文和文献

-阅读最新的研究论文,了解TCP协议的最新研究成果和技术发展。

-探索TCP协议的潜在改进方向,如新的拥塞控制算法、安全机制等。板书设计①TCP协议概述

-TCP全称:传输控制协议

-TCP作用:确保数据传输的可靠性和顺序性

-TCP协议特点:面向连接、数据可靠、流量控制、拥塞控制

②TCP三次握手

-第一次握手:SYN

-第二次握手:SYN-ACK

-第三次握手:ACK

③TCP四次挥手

-第一次挥手:FIN

-第二次挥手:ACK

-第三次挥手:FIN

-第四次挥手:ACK

④TCP数据传输

-数据包格式:序列号、确认号、数据、校验和等

-流量控制:滑动窗口协议

-拥塞控制:慢启动、拥塞避免、快速重传、快速恢复

⑤TCP状态转换

-ESTABLISHED:已建立连接

-SYN-SENT:发送SYN,等待确认

-SYN-RECEIVED:收到SYN,等待确认

-FIN-WAIT-1:发送FIN,等待对方确认

-FIN-WAIT-2:收到对方确认,等待对方关闭

-CLOSE-WAIT:等待对方发送FIN

-LAST-ACK:收到对方FIN,等待对方确认

-TIME-WAIT:等待2MSL后关闭连接

⑥TCP应用场景

-文件传输

-实时通信

-Web浏览

-远程登录教学评价与反馈1.课堂表现:

-学生参与度:观察学生在课堂上的参与程度,包括提问、回答问题、参与讨论等。

-互动性:评估学生与教师、同学之间的互动情况,如是否能够积极提问、回答问题,以及是否能够倾听他人的观点。

-注意力集中:记录学生在课堂上的注意力集中情况,如是否能够专心听讲,避免分心。

2.小组讨论成果展示:

-小组合作:评价学生在小组讨论中的合作能力,包括分工明确、沟通顺畅、共同解决问题等。

-创新思维:观察学生在讨论中提出的创新观点或解决方案,评估其思维的灵活性和创造性。

-汇报质量:评价学生小组的汇报质量,包括内容的完整性、逻辑性、表达清晰度等。

3.随堂测试:

-理解程度:通过随堂测试评估学生对TCP协议基本概念和原理的理解程度。

-应用能力:测试学生在实际应用场景中运用TCP协议解决问题的能力。

-知识掌握:检查学生对TCP协议相关术语和概念的掌握情况。

4.课后作业:

-完成情况:评估学生课后作业的完成情况,包括作业的准确性和完整性。

-拓展学习:观察学生在课后是否利用拓展资源进行深入学习,如阅读相关书籍、观看视频教程等。

-反思总结:评价学生对课后作业的反思总结能力,包括对所学知识的理解和应用。

5.教师评价与反馈:

-针对课堂表现:对学生在课堂上的积极参与、提问和回答问题给予肯定,对需要改进的地方提出具体建议。

-针对小组讨论:对学生在小组讨论中的表现给予评价,鼓励学生继续发挥团队合作精神,提出更多有价值的观点。

-针对随堂测试:对学生在随堂测试中的表现进行评价,指出错误的原因,并提供相应的辅导和帮助。

-针对课后作业:对学生的课后作业给予评价,鼓励学生继续努力,对作业中的亮点给予表扬。

-针对拓展学习:对学生在拓展学习中的表现给予评价,鼓励学生保持好奇心和自主学习精神。教学反思与总结今天这节课,咱们一起探讨了TCP协议,说实话,心里有点小激动。因为这不仅是对知识点的梳理,也是对学生能力培养的一次实践。下面,我就来跟你们聊聊这节课的得与失。

首先,咱们得说说教学方法。我采用了讲授法和实践活动相结合的方式,力求让理论知识与实际操作相结合。比如,在讲解三次握手和四次挥手的过程中,我让学生们模拟客户端和服务端,这样他们就能更直观地理解这些抽象的概念。从这个角度看,我觉得我的教学方法是挺有效的。

但是,也有不足之处。比如说,在讲解TCP状态转换时,我发现有些学生还是有点儿迷糊。这可能是因为状态转换图比较复杂,我可能需要更细致地讲解每个状态的转换条件和原因。还有,我在设计课堂活动时,可能没有考虑到所有学生的学习风格,导致一些学生参与度不高。

再来说说学生的收获。从课堂表现来看,大部分学生都能积极参与讨论,对TCP协议有了更深入的理解。特别是在角色扮演的环节,学生们表现得非常投入,这让我很欣慰。不过,也有个别学生在讨论中显得有些沉默,这可能意味着他们对某些知识点还不够熟悉,或者是不太敢于表达自己的观点。

当然,这节课也有一些亮点。比如,学生在随堂测试中的表现,他们对TCP的基本概念掌握得相当不错。这让我觉得,我的教学策略在知识传递方面是有效的。

不过,我也发现了一些问题。比如,在讲解TCP的拥塞控制时,我发现有些学生对于慢启动、拥塞避免等概念理解起来比较困难。这可能是因为这些概念比较抽象,需要更多的实例来帮助理解。另外,我在课堂管理上也遇到了一些挑战,比如维持课堂纪律、确保所有学生都能参与到活动中来。

针对这些问题,我有一些改进措施。首先,我打算在接下来的教学中,增加更多的实例和案例分析,帮助学生更好地理解抽象的概念。其次,我会尝试不同的教学策略,比如分组讨论、问题引导等,来提高学生的参与度。最后,我会加强对课堂纪律的管理,确保每个学生都能在良好的学习环境中学习。课后作业为了巩固学生对TCP协议的理解,以下是一些课后作业题目,旨在帮助学生深入掌握TCP协议的相关知识点:

1.**简答题**:

-描述TCP协议三次握手的过程及其目的。

-解释TCP协议中的流量控制机制如何工作。

**答案**:

-三次握手的过程:客户端发送SYN,服务端回复SYN-ACK,客户端回复ACK。目的:建立可靠的连接,确保双方同步初始序列号。

-流量控制机制:通过滑动窗口协议实现,发送方根据接收方的窗口大小调整发送速率,避免发送方发送的数据过多导致接收方来不及处理。

2.**论述题**:

-论述TCP协议中拥塞控制的意义及其实现方法。

**答案**:

-意义:防止网络拥塞,保证数据传输的效率和网络的稳定性。

-实现方法:包括慢启动、拥塞避免、快速重传和快速恢复。

3.**计算题**:

-如果客户端的初始序列号是1024,假设在三次握手中,客户端和服务器交换了两个数据包,每个数据包的序列号分别是1025和1026,请计算此时客户端的接收窗口大小。

**答案**:

-由于客户端已经接收了两

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论